Yea, if it went around the engine then its the A-I-R tube and since you were able to shove a stick in it and antifreeze dident pour out thats a sign. Just reconnect it and the noise will most likely go away unless you have rusted AIR pipes then your either going to need to cap them, replace them or repair them with some slicate hose$$.
